Vid Card(s) upgrade time?
Currently running 2 XFX Radeon 4890's with a 1 gig of DDR5 each. Thinking of going to either 2 5850's or a Gigabyte SOC 5870. Not even considering a 480, just because of heat/noise issues. (no card should be running at 90 degrees most of the time, or be that noisy).
So, I googled around, and my 2 cards are actually about equal with the 5870 in most stuff. But it doesn't have the nice pretty graphics of DX 11 and the true hdmi out (audio as well). Now, I'm running an Antec 902 case, and to be honest, the 4890's are VERY tight fit up against the drive cages. I think the 5850's are actually a little longer than the 4890's, and I KNOW the 5870 is quite a bit longer. Really don't want to have to get a new case just to change vid cards. I'd actually like to get the Saphire 4 gig toxic 5970, but I know a 13" card wouldn't fit. Now, if I buy a 5870, I can put it in the bottom PCI-E slot and it will fit, but I don't think that ones the true 16 bit bus or something like that. Any thoughts? ideas? suggestions? |
